Festo ERMB Series Pneumatic Rotary Actuator, 360° Rotary Angle, 3250g Weight - ERMB-32, Numeric Part Number: 552708


This pneumatic rotary actuator is essential for precise control in various industrial applications. Designed for integration into automation systems, it offers unlimited rotation, making it suitable for tasks that require continuous movement. With sturdy construction and high-performance capabilities, it meets the requirements of modern mechanical and electrical systems, enhancing efficiency and productivity.

What is the maximum drive speed this actuator can achieve?


The maximum drive output speed is 300r/min, while the maximum drive input speed can reach 900r/min, ensuring efficient operation.

How does the gear unit ratio affect performance?


With a gear unit ratio of 3:1, it significantly enhances torque output, allowing the actuator to manage heavier loads effectively.

Is it suitable for use in outdoor environments?


The actuator operates efficiently within an ambient temperature range of -10°C to 60°C, making it suitable for various environments with appropriate weather protection.

What materials are used in the construction of this actuator?


The housing and several components are made from anodised aluminium alloy, while the drive shaft utilises high-alloy stainless steel, improving durability and corrosion resistance.
